Typical reasons why your dish washer may not be cleaning up recipes effectively
One typical factor for insufficient dish washer efficiency is a stopped up filter. Over time, food bits and particles can accumulate in the filter, obstructing the circulation of water and cleaning agent. To address this problem, it is vital to check and clean the dishwashing machine filter regularly to make certain optimal cleaning performance.
An additional factor that may hamper the cleansing capacity of a dishwasher is blocked spray arms. These vital elements are in charge of distributing water and cleaning agent throughout the appliance during the wash cycle. Examining and cleaning up the spray arms will certainly aid protect against any obstructions that might impede their capability to efficiently clean meals. Inspect and clean up the spray arms to ensure they are not obstructed
To inspect and cleanse the spray arms of your dish washer, begin by locating them in the dish washer's interior. The spray arms are in charge of distributing water and cleaning agent to all meals, so it is crucial to guarantee they are not obstructed. Thoroughly check the spray arms for any kind of food particles, mineral accumulation, or particles that could be blocking the water circulation. Use a brush or toothpick to remove any blockages and wash the spray arms completely under running water to get rid of any deposit. This maintenance step can aid improve the dish washer's cleaning performance and protect against potential concerns in the future.

Check the water inlet shutoff for any kind of obstructions or malfunctions
One of the common reasons that a dish washer may fail to clean recipes successfully is because of blockages or malfunctions in the water inlet shutoff. The water inlet valve is responsible for allowing water to get in the dishwashing machine during the cleansing cycle. If it is blocked or not functioning effectively, it can lead to low water stress, impeding the dishwasher's capacity to tidy dishes extensively. To resolve this issue, it is vital to evaluate the water inlet shutoff for any clogs or breakdowns that may be influencing its performance
In many cases, a basic cleaning of the water inlet shutoff can fix the concern and enhance the dishwasher's cleansing capabilities. Nonetheless, if the valve is damaged or defective, it may need replacement to make certain the proper circulation of water into the dish washer during procedure. Ensure the dish washer is packed correctly to enable water and detergent to reach all recipes
Inaccurate loading of the dish washer can result in inadequate cleaning outcomes. To guarantee water and cleaning agent reach all meals effectively, prevent overcrowding the shelfs with too many products. Permit appropriate spacing in between dishes, mugs, and tools to enable the water spray to get to all surfaces. In addition, ensure that recipes are not blocking the spray arms or blocking the cleaning agent dispenser from opening properly during the clean cycle.
Proper setup of dishes is essential to an effective dish washer cycle. Area bigger things such as pots and pans under rack facing down to allow the water spray to reach their insides. In a similar way, guarantee that smaller sized things like mugs and glasses are securely positioned on the leading shelf to prevent them from moving and not getting correct cleaning.
